Prosecutor's Office of Ingushetia to oblige "Ingushetia.Org" get registered as mass medium

The Prosecutor's Office of Ingushetia is going to oblige the owners of the website "Ingushetia.Org" to register the website as a mass medium. However, Rosa Malsagova, owner and editor-in-chief of the website, is sure that under the law such registration can only be voluntary.

In the opinion of Yuri Turygin, Public Prosecutor of Ingushetia, "the Internet edition 'Ingushetia.Org' is a mass medium and is subject to registration procedure as a mass medium. Since it is not registered, we'll oblige them to get registered as a mass medium under the current legislation."

"We keep an eye on 'Ingushetia.Org' and monitor its publications. Should we conclude that they are of extremist character, we'll sue them," said Mr Turygin.

Rosa Malsagova, owner and editor-in-chief of the "Ingushetia.Org", has stated in her turn that the law assumes only voluntary registration of a website as a mass medium. She asserts that the Public Prosecutor's statements are another attempt to close the website.

"We're not a mass medium as such; it should have been understood long ago. There's not a single professional journalist employed, and never was any, the website is run by volunteers, who're spending their efforts, nerves and time to support the Internet resource," Ms Malsagova has explained.

According to her story, the website sticks "to one and the same course: to cover the real situation that we have today in the territory of Ingushetia". "As best as we can, we try to consolidate the society, help the President, but we never remove critical materials that we have," Rosa Malsagova has emphasized.

In the opinion of the editor-in-chief, in future, with changes in the legislation, the site can be registered. She has added that Yuri Turygin's utterances will have no effect on the concept and content of the website, as the "Echo Moskvy" Radio reports.

The illustration was created by the Caucasian Knot using AI The peace agreement between Armenia and Azerbaijan, as well as other documents signed at the meeting with Trump on August 8, 2025

The “Caucasian Knot" publishes the agreement on the establishment of peace and interstate relations between Azerbaijan and Armenia, which was initialed by Armenian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an and Azerbaijani President Ilham Aliyev on August 8, 2025, through the mediation of US President Donald Trump. The meeting of Trump, Aliyev and Pashinyan took place on August 8 in Washington. Following the meeting, Pashinyan and Aliyev also signed a joint declaration. In addition to the agreements between Armenia and Azerbaijan, Trump signed a number of separate memoranda with Aliyev and Pashinyan....

Zelimkhan Khangoshvili. Photo courtesy of press service of HRC 'Memorial', http://memohrc.org/ Zelimkhan Khangoshvili

A participant of the second Chechen military campaign, one of the field commanders close to Shamil Basaev and Aslan Maskhadov. Shot dead in Berlin in 2019.

Magomed Daudov. Photo: screenshot of the video http://video.agaclip.com/w=atDtPvLYH9o Magomed Daudov

Magomed "Lord" Daudov is a former Chechen militant who was awarded the title of "Hero of Russia", the chairman of the Chechen parliament under Ramzan Kadyrov.

Tumso Abdurakhmanov. Screenshot from video posted by Abu-Saddam Shishani [LIVE] http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=mIR3s7AB0Uw Tumso Abdurakhmanov

Tumso Abdurakhmanov is a blogger from Chechnya. After a conflict with Ramzan Kadyrov's relative, he left the republic and went first to Georgia, and then to Poland, where he is trying to get political asylum.
